An example of a measured ocean soundscape

This map from the IQOE-endorsed JOMOPANS project shows the difference between the total noise level and the natural noise level with differences up to 30 decibels (dB). The underwater noise was measured at 15 locations across the North Sea for a year. Shipping noise dominates human additions of noise in the North Sea. While 30 dB on its own is not loud, the superimposition raises the level significantly higher than natural noise. (Credit: JOMOPANS)
